The Lean Six Sigma Explained: A Basic Guide

Essentially, this methodology is a powerful approach that combines the best elements of two proven systems : Lean manufacturing and Six Sigma. First developed in manufacturing, it's now used across numerous industries , like healthcare, finance, and services. Lean focuses on eliminating non-value added activities—anything that consumes resources without adding value for the customer. Six Sigma, conversely, aims to reduce errors and improve process quality . Together, they create a framework for achieving significant operational improvements by streamlining workflows and boosting overall performance – leading to reduced costs, improved speed, and happier customers.

A Deep Dive into Lean Six Sigma – Tools and Techniques

To completely grasp Lean Six Sigma, a thorough examination of its robust tools and techniques is absolutely needed. This methodology integrates lean principles – focused on reducing waste – with Six Sigma’s analytical approach to improve process efficiency. Key tools include the 5 Whys, which helps identify root causes; Value Stream Mapping (VSM) for visualizing and evaluating workflows; Failure Mode and Effects Analysis (FMEA) to proactively mitigate risks; and Control Charts to observe process stability. Furthermore, statistical methods like Hypothesis Testing, Regression Analysis, and Design of Experiments (DOE) are utilized to verify improvements and ensure sustained gains. Successfully implementing these tools requires a deep understanding of their application and a dedication to continuous enhancement.
